Job Description

About Us:

Umpqua Bank is a publicly traded financial holdings company, headquartered in the Pacific Northwest with 6,000+ employees, which offers banking services to customers throughout the nation. It’s an especially exciting time to join our team as, following the recent merger with Columbia Bank, we have grown to become a leading western-based regional bank with more than $50B in assets under management and an unwavering commitment to our associates, our customers, and our communities.

We create a great place to work by offering a special brand of relationship banking and by providing a culture where associates thrive. Associates who embody our core values fit in well here and we are eager to meet candidates who demonstrate behaviors that align with Trust, Ownership, Growth, Empathy, Teamwork, Heart, Enjoyment, and Relationships.

About the Role:

This position is a central liaison to the division. The incumbent will be the focal point and project leader for initiatives within the division as well as those that have impact across the company.

  • Manage divisional projects
  • Other responsibilities as assigned
  • All employees are responsible for internal controls in the performance of their assigned duties. Internal control responsibilities are established in various policies, procedures, and documents, including the Code of Conduct.
  • Support and communicate compliance changes
  • Analyze data and report findings to key stakeholders
  • Work to organize projects and communications throughout the division
  • Provide back-up administrative support when needed
  • Represent the division at quarterly meetings
  • Build reports that support divisional initiatives


About You:


  • Ability to analyze data and present findings
  • Two years of experience in operations support
  • Strong project management skills
  • Analytical skills
  • Strong communication skills
  • Intermediate proficiency with Microsoft Office
  • High school diploma or equivalent


Our Benefits:

We offer a competitive total rewards package including base wages and comprehensive benefits. The pay range for this role is $59,675 - $94,800, and the pay rate for the selected candidate is dependent upon a variety of non-discriminatory factors including, but not limited to,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ience, education, and geographic location. The role may be eligible for performance-based incentive compensation and those details will be provided during the recruitment process.

We offer eligible associates comprehensive healthcare coverage (medical, dental, and vision plans), a 401(k)-retirement savings plan with employer match for qualifying associate contributions, an employee assistance program, life insurance, disability insurance, tuition assistance, mental health resources, identity theft protection, legal support, auto and home insurance, pet insurance, access to an online discount marketplace, and paid vacation, sick days, volunteer days, and holidays. Benefit eligibility begins the first day of the month following the date of hire for associates who are regularly scheduled to work at least thirty hours weekly.
